Writers' Day

On Monday 9 May, poets and writers working with the NT Writers’ Centre visited Darwin High to conduct workshops with students in Year 10 and Year 11.
Laurie May and Zohab Zee Kahn performed their unique and engaging slam poetry for the students and got them thinking about how they can be more expressive. Cartoonist, Eleri Harris, worked with classes to produce a zine (fanzine or magazine). Screenwriter, Leisl Egan, showed students how to adapt their ideas for film and television.
It is a rare opportunity for students to have artists of world renown in their fields come into classes. By all account, students were inspired to think creatively.
